4810985276726122 is an even composite number. It is composed of five dist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of three hundred thirty-six divisors.

Prime factorization of 4810985276726122:

2 × 133 × 17 × 196 × 372

(2 × 13 × 13 × 13 × 17 × 19 × 19 × 19 × 19 × 19 × 19 × 37 × 37)
